Has a College Football game ever ended 52-35?

Yes. College Football has seen a final score of 52-35 17 times. It first happened on October 23, 1971, when The Citadel beat Chattanooga, and most recently on September 20, 2025, when Ohio beat Gardner-Webb.

Where 52-35 sits among nearby College Football scores. Deeper blue means a score has happened more often; the outlined cell is the new one.

That makes 52-35 the 792nd most common final score out of 2,216 that have ever occurred in College Football. One point away, 53-35 has happened never and 52-36 has happened 4 times.
